Home | History | Annotate | Download | only in rendering

Lines Matching defs:RenderScrollbar

27 #include "RenderScrollbar.h"
37 PassRefPtr<Scrollbar> RenderScrollbar::createCustomScrollbar(ScrollableArea* scrollableArea, ScrollbarOrientation orientation, RenderBox* renderer, Frame* owningFrame)
39 return adoptRef(new RenderScrollbar(scrollableArea, orientation, renderer, owningFrame));
42 RenderScrollbar::RenderScrollbar(ScrollableArea* scrollableArea, ScrollbarOrientation orientation, RenderBox* renderer, Frame* owningFrame)
47 // FIXME: We need to do this because RenderScrollbar::styleChanged is called as soon as the scrollbar is created.
65 RenderScrollbar::~RenderScrollbar()
70 RenderBox* RenderScrollbar::owningRenderer() const
79 void RenderScrollbar::setParent(ScrollView* parent)
88 void RenderScrollbar::setEnabled(bool e)
96 void RenderScrollbar::styleChanged()
101 void RenderScrollbar::paint(GraphicsContext* context, const IntRect& damageRect)
110 void RenderScrollbar::setHoveredPart(ScrollbarPart part)
125 void RenderScrollbar::setPressedPart(ScrollbarPart part)
138 static RenderScrollbar* s_styleResolveScrollbar;
140 RenderScrollbar* RenderScrollbar::scrollbarForStyleResolve()
145 ScrollbarPart RenderScrollbar::partForStyleResolve()
150 PassRefPtr<RenderStyle> RenderScrollbar::getScrollbarPseudoStyle(ScrollbarPart partType, PseudoId pseudoId)
171 void RenderScrollbar::updateScrollbarParts(bool destroy)
227 void RenderScrollbar::updateScrollbarPart(ScrollbarPart partType, bool destroy)
273 void RenderScrollbar::paintPart(GraphicsContext* graphicsContext, ScrollbarPart partType, const IntRect& rect)
281 IntRect RenderScrollbar::buttonRect(ScrollbarPart partType)
314 IntRect RenderScrollbar::trackRect(int startLength, int endLength)
338 IntRect RenderScrollbar::trackPieceRectWithMargins(ScrollbarPart partType, const IntRect& oldRect)
357 int RenderScrollbar::minimumThumbLength()